云图说|初识云数据库GaussDB(for Cassandra)

作者:很菜不狗2024.01.08 16:22浏览量:8

简介:云数据库GaussDB(for Cassandra)是华为推出的一款兼容Apache Cassandra的高性能分布式云数据库。本文将通过图说的形式,简明易懂地介绍GaussDB(for Cassandra)的特点、优势以及应用场景,帮助读者快速了解这一新兴技术。

云计算的浪潮下,数据库市场也正经历着翻天覆地的变化。其中,华为推出的云数据库GaussDB(for Cassandra)以其卓越的性能和兼容性,成为了业界关注的焦点。接下来,我们将通过图说的形式,为您揭开GaussDB(for Cassandra)的神秘面纱。
一、什么是GaussDB(for Cassandra)?
GaussDB(for Cassandra)是一款基于Apache Cassandra构建的高性能分布式云数据库。它继承了Cassandra的分布式、可伸缩、高可用等特性,同时结合华为在数据库领域的深厚积累,提供了更加稳定、高效和安全的数据存储服务。
二、GaussDB(for Cassandra)的特点

  1. 分布式架构:采用分布式架构,可轻松应对海量数据存储需求,实现数据的高可用性和容错性。
  2. 高性能:通过优化数据存储和查询处理算法,实现高效的数据读写和查询响应。
  3. 兼容性:与Apache Cassandra完全兼容,确保现有应用可以无缝迁移至GaussDB(for Cassandra)。
  4. 安全性:提供多重安全机制,如数据加密、访问控制等,确保数据的安全性。
    三、GaussDB(for Cassandra)的优势
  5. 简化运维:提供自动化的运维管理工具,降低运维成本,提升运维效率。
  6. 动态扩展:支持在线扩容,可根据业务需求动态增加或减少节点,满足不同阶段的业务需求。
  7. 智能优化:内置智能优化算法,自动进行数据分布和查询优化,确保最佳性能。
  8. 丰富的生态支持:与众多主流技术和应用无缝集成,降低集成成本。
    四、GaussDB(for Cassandra)的应用场景
  9. 大数据存储与分析:适用于需要处理海量数据、进行实时分析的场景,如金融风控、用户画像分析等。
  10. 物联网数据管理:适用于物联网设备产生的海量数据的存储和管理,如智能家居、工业物联网等。
  11. 社交娱乐:适用于需要存储和处理大量用户信息、实时互动的社交娱乐平台。
  12. 电商交易:适用于电商平台的订单、用户信息等数据的存储和管理。
  13. 其他分布式应用场景:如内容分发网络CDN)、缓存系统等需要分布式存储和管理的应用场景。
    总之,GaussDB(for Cassandra)凭借其卓越的性能、兼容性和丰富的应用场景,成为了分布式云数据库领域的一匹黑马。对于需要处理海量数据、追求高性能和可扩展性的企业来说,GaussDB(for Cassandra)无疑是一个值得考虑的优秀解决方案。